**Ticket: CSV import wizard — config drift**

Future maintainers: the Grainbarrow import wizard's delimiter detection and row-limit settings were changed manually on two of four app nodes during a rush fix. Imports now behave differently depending on which node serves the request. Fix: converge all nodes on one committed config and delete local overrides. The canonical values are recorded below.

service settings:
[sorys]
port = 8000
team = eliius
host = sorys.novacstack.example
region = south-3
access_code = ac_f66665
timeout_ms = 250

**Break-glass: GrowLogic sensor-drift overrides**

Reviewers approving changes to the GrowLogic greenhouse controller should know the drift-correction module has a break-glass path. If humidity sensors drift past the clamp and the controller refuses recalibration, an operator can force-apply offsets via the emergency console. Any PR touching that path must preserve the passphrase check. For reference, the current phrase is:

strongbox words: oliael-gilax-lamael

Margin on the Larkspan product line slipped to 31.4%, driven by freight increases out of the Dunmore depot and discounting at the Harwell branch. Ostrev presented corrective pricing effective next quarter. Fenwick will audit supplier contracts and report within two weeks. Branch managers must submit updated discount logs by Friday. All agreed the recovery target is achievable if input costs stabilize. The related planning detail is recorded directly below.

internal memo for tagag-hawif: Wenaxox Foods is in early talks to buy Joraxax Holdings for about $107.4 million. The Soreth launch date is January 8, and nothing goes to the press before then. Legal wants the Belaxax Works term sheet withdrawn before July 8.

☐ Before rotating the Tocksweep scheduler keys, confirm the cron drift investigation is closed: support should verify that no jobs on the Hallin cluster are still firing more than 90 seconds late, and that the clock-sync fix has been deployed to every worker. Attach the final drift report to the ceremony record. When both checks pass, unseal the rotation workstation using the recovery passphrase noted immediately below this item.

recovery phrase for kagep-kadug: praox-wenael